I wanted to know if we can apply GB six sigma knowledge in general and life insurance sector. If yes, then how..

Several six sigma good projects in Insurance companies (core operations) have been in the following lines.

  • Reducing the insurance approval process time.
  • Reducing errors in insurance approval process.
  • Reducing errors in insurance claim processing.
  • Reducing unpredictability (variation) in claim processing time.
  • Reducing rework in steps involved in insurance policy issuance process.

The above objectives have resulted in successful DMAIC as well as DMADV projects. If we start with the business dashboard of a large insurance company, it is feasible to identify hundreds of valid Six Sigma projects in a single day.

Some more Project ideas

1) Reduce errors due to incorrect Commission mapping.

2) Reduce Looping and rework between Medical Underwriting , and Policy Issuance Team

3) Reduce errors in Commission payments to Agents and Brokers.

4) Reduce variations in Call handling time for Contact Center

5) Reduce TAT for Knowledge Acquisition (KA) & Knowledge Transfer(KT) for Vendors.
